EU investigates Facebook and Instagram over ‘failure to protect children online’
The European Union has opened fresh investigations into Facebook and Instagram over suspicions that they are failing to protect children online, in violation of the bloc’s strict digital regulations for social media platforms.
It is the latest round of scrutiny for parent company Meta Platforms under the 27-nation EU’s Digital Services Act (DSA), a sweeping set of regulations that took effect last year with the goal of cleaning up online platforms and protecting internet users.
